You betcha! Do they also install? Do you know if they have the carpet shipped to them from the manufacturer?

When I was in Kansas, I had carpet shipped to me at unbelievably reduced prices - straight from the manufacturer in GA.

S&S Mills : Wholesale Carpets at Discount Price - Buy Factory Direct Carpet

The thing is, I had to line up installers myself and they didn't take away the old carpet - I had to pay to get someone else to do that. Plus, it was cash on the barrelhead. The savings were substantial - I literally paid $1700 for a whole basement - and the lowest bid for the job from local companies was over $5000. The carpet was gorgeous and a wonderful grade.

So I would just order from them again, but I hated to have to line up my own installers. I need to compare prices, too.

I just had some carpet put in in my house and I went through a contractor that had a membership to prosource, a wholesale flooring club. The price was significantly cheaper that what Home Depot quoted me. I only had about 580 sf of carpet put in, but I saved 500 dollars by going with the contractor and prosource.
